with property settlement i know my partners exwife has hidden some of her super . His lawyer is telling him it will take 5 weeks for them to find out if she has done this and we also have no idea what superfunds she has it in .. He want to settle now as this has been going on for 2.5 years and the value of his house is going up and he wishs to buy her out .. my question is can he put a clause in settlement that is after we settle we find her other super that it would be split 50/50 ?

You can try for a clause of that nature, but if it were me in her position, I wouldn't agree to it. Superannuation isn't as black and white as 'it will be split 50/50'. Not all super is considered part of the shared asset pool, which means not all super would be taken into account in a property settlement, so 50/50 benefits your partner, but it doesn't benefit her.

You've been doing this 2.5 years. What's another five weeks?
